                #22
                Boxed unattributable George V issues are going for around £900 - un-boxed slightly less. Even contemporary tailors' copies fetch around £300-400. Absolutely silly prices considering there were nearly 10,000 awarded. Attributable DSOs obviously command significantly more. I'd say you did rather well.
